Square is absolutely brilliant if you are just starting out and your business has both an in-person and an online component to it, as Square will solve both in-person POS and online booking/billing. Square also offers the option to create a free website for your company, though it is a very basic site, if you don't have a website yet, this is a VERY helpful option, as it takes away a huge cost. Square allowed us to be up and running in no time, taking away the need to worry about an expensive appointment-setting add-on from our current website provider (Square integrates quite nicely with our current site). Square is probably less ideal for more advanced users or companies with a need for more detailed inventory/service management. But even then, Square will more than likely be able to get the job done!

Square is mostly focused on FAQs and online support, and they do a very good job creating a rich knowledge base. But, if you are not very tech savvy, it could be easy to feel a bit overwhelmed. I would recommend that they add a direct line or chat feature to call, rather than email or Knowledge base first. This might be due to staffing issues at Square, so perhaps it is the best they can do for now.

This has allowed me to accept credit / debit transactions without having to have a monthly subscription to a service and lose money on times of no to little use, allowing me to have a broader customer range as checks are risky.
All of my initial equipment was free and there were no startup costs so my return was immediate.
The small fee taken out of the transaction is very much worth the ability to accept nearly all plastic transactions.
